Motivational Stages
The various phases an individual goes through in the process of changing behavior, typically modeled within theories such as the stages of change model.
Theory of Planned Behavior
A psychological theory that predicts an individual's intention to engage in a behavior at a specific time and place by considering their attitudes, subjective norms, and perceived control over the behavior.
Health Behavior
The actions taken by individuals that affect their health, either positively or negatively.
Cognitive Factors
Elements of thinking, such as beliefs, perceptions, reasoning, and decision-making processes, that influence behavior and emotional states.
